Stands for “Sender Policy Framework.” SPF is a e mail authentication system designed to forestall e mail spoofing. It works by verifying that an e mail message is shipped from a certified IP handle. SPF is usually used alongside DKIM, one other e mail verification know-how, although they don’t seem to be depending on one another.

In order for SPF verification to happen, the sender policy framework have to be configured on the outgoing mail server. This entails turning on SPF and creating SPF file. The SPF file consists of a number of IP addresses which might be approved to ship mail for a particular domain identify. An internet site admin instrument like cPanel will routinely generate an SPF file when the service is enabled within the Email → Authentication management panel. Records may also be created manually. Below is an instance of a sound SPF file with two IP addresses.

v=spf1 +a +mx +ip4: +ip4: ~all

The v variable originally of the string is the model. a means “pass” if the IP handle has an A file within the domain’s zone file. mx means “pass” if the IP handle is likely one of the MX hosts listed within the DNS The ip4 means “pass” if the IP handle matches the corresponding IPv4 handle. Finally, ~all means “soft fail” if the data can’t be verified.

The attainable outcomes of an SPF examine are:

  • Pass
  • Fail
  • MushyFail
  • Neutral
  • None
  • TempError
  • PermError

Generally, the one sort of error that may trigger a message to be rejected is a “Fail” response. PermError, TempError, and MushyFail may additionally trigger a message to be rejected, relying on the receiving mail server’s settings. In most circumstances, a message with a MushyFail response will nonetheless be delivered, however it could have the next spam rating than a message that passes the examine. This may trigger a mail shopper to label the message as junk. Emails that go SPF verification are much less more likely to be marked as spam, rising the deliverability of reputable messages.

NOTE: Like DKIM, you possibly can usually see the outcomes of the SPF examine by viewing the headers in an e mail message.

Looking to know more Internet Terms